Emberlink pushes firmware to field devices through three channels: canary, beta, and stable. Canary targets the internal lab fleet only. Beta covers opt-in partner devices; rollouts pause automatically if failure rates exceed threshold. Stable serves everything else with staged percentage ramps over seven days. Promotions move canary → beta → stable and require a signed manifest at each step. Never push directly to stable. Each channel reads its rollout behavior from a shared config service; the current values are:

config for hawip-bahop:
[fendor]
host = fendor.paliqworks.corp
user = fendor_svc
database = fendor_prod

**Q: Should telemetry payloads from Pondrel agents be compressed before upload?**

Yes. Payloads over 4 KB must be compressed with the zeltpack codec before hitting the ingest gateway; smaller payloads may be sent raw. When reviewing agent code, check that compression happens after serialization and that the content-encoding header matches. Rejecting uncompressed oversized payloads is intentional — do not approve changes that bypass the gateway check. Edge cases and codec version questions go to the ingest maintainers at the address below.

escalation mailbox, hafop-hahap: oliok@sivrelsoft.internal

Team,

Rotating the Hopvine webhook signer today. Note the retry semantics: deliveries back off exponentially, five attempts max, then dead-letter to the Brindle queue. Old signatures stay valid for 24h, so don't panic on mixed headers in review. New consumer credentials must use the replacement key below.

— Ansel

service key, tafog-fajop: kto11_qcz7hs8cjIG